Synopsis by Robert Firsching

Another uninspiring example of softcore pinku eiga director Chusei Sone's fallow period of the mid-'70s, in which Nikkatsu's most acclaimed filmmaker produced the least interesting work of his career. This tiresome erotic melodrama stars Masumi Jun as Mari, a prostitute's daughter who is the object of family scorn due to her mother's unsavory occupation. Mari leaves her grandfather's house for school in Tokyo when she gets older, rooming with her cousin, Yoko (Mariko Hoshi), but still being mistreated by everyone she meets. Realizing that she's going to be treated like a prostitute no matter what she does, Mari decides she might as well become one, but that decision only leads to more mistreatment. When Yoko finally goes too far by stealing her money and refusing to let her attend her grandfather's funeral, Mari's thoughts turn to murder.
